#d1327d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1327d is composed of 82% red, 19.6%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.1% magenta, 40.2%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 331.7 degrees, a saturation of 63.3% and a lightness of 50.8%. #d1327d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ff64fa with #a30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

● #d1327d color description : Strong pink.
#d1327d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d1327d has RGB values of R:209, G:50, B:125 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.76, Y:0.4,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13709949.

Shades and Tints of #d1327d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030102 is the darkest color, while #fcf2f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d1327d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#847f81 is the less saturated color, while #f80b7b is the most saturated one.
